Destruction Decoded
Overview:
This series will go back through the record to explore life-altering, earth-shattering, unforgettable events using a combination of carefully selected archive, cutting edge CGI and informative scripting in this popular science format. As well as exploring spectacular archive, illustrating the full toll these disasters can take, we'll dig into the science behind each event, shining a light on the most fascinating elements and giving an understanding on how and why these events occur.
